ABSTRACT

BACKGROUND: Optimal duration of anticoagulation for cancer-associated thrombosis (CAT) remains unclear. This study assessed D-dimer (DD) and high-sensitivity C-reactive protein (hs-CRP) levels after the withdrawal of anticoagulation treatment to predict the risk of venous thromboembolism (VTE) recurrence among patients with CAT. METHODS: Prospective, multicentre study to evaluate CAT with ≥3 months of anticoagulation that was subsequently discontinued. Blood samples were taken when patients stopped the anticoagulation and 21 days later to determine the DD and hs-CRP levels. All patients were followed up for 6 months to detect VTE recurrence. RESULTS: Between 2013 and 2015, 325 patients were evaluated and 114 patients were ultimately enrolled in the study. The mean age was 62 ± 14 years and nearly 40% had metastasis. Ten patients developed VTE recurrence within 6 months (8.8%, 95% confidence interval [CI]: 4.3-15.5%). The DD and hs-CRP levels after 21 days were associated with VTE recurrence. The subdistribution hazard ratios were 9.82 for hs-CRP (95% CI: 19-52) and 5.81 for DD (95% CI: 1.1-31.7). CONCLUSIONS: This study identified that hs-CRP and DD were potential biomarkers of VTE recurrence after discontinuation of anticoagulation in CAT. A risk-adapted strategy could identify low-risk patients who may benefit from discontinuation of anticoagulation.

ABSTRACT

BACKGROUND: Familial hypercholesterolemia (FH) confers an increased risk of premature atherosclerotic disease. Coronary computed tomographic angiography (CTA) can assess preclinical coronary atherosclerosis. OBJECTIVES: To describe coronary CTA findings in asymptomatic molecularly defined FH individuals, to identify those factors related to its presence and extension, and to assess the impact of these results in patients' care and estimated risk. METHODS: Four hundred and forty individuals with FH, without clinical cardiovascular disease, were consecutively enrolled and underwent a coronary CTA that was used to analyze coronary atherosclerosis based on coronary calcium score (CCS), sum of stenosis severity, and plaque composition sum (PCS). For FH patients, cardiovascular risk was estimated using the specific SAFEHEART risk equation. Follow-up was performed using a standardized protocol. RESULTS: Mean age was 46.4 years (231 women, 52%). Coronary calcium was present in 55%, mean CCS was 130.9, 46% had a plaque with lumen involvement, and mean PCS was 1.1. During follow-up, there were 17 (4%) nonfatal events and 2 (1%) fatal events. CCS was independently associated to the estimated risk and low-density lipoprotein-cholesterol life-years, sum of stenosis severity to the estimated risk, and PCS to the estimated risk and low-density lipoprotein-cholesterol life-years. CTA findings induced a positive change in patients' care and in their estimated risk. CONCLUSION: Coronary artery atherosclerosis is highly prevalent in asymptomatic patients with FH and it is independently associated to cardiovascular risk. More advanced disease on CTA was associated with subsequent intensification of therapy and reduction of estimated risk. Further longitudinal studies are required to know if these findings might improve the risk stratification in patients with FH.

ABSTRACT

INTRODUCTION: The safety and efficacy of low-molecular-weight heparin (LMWH) treatment in patients with cancer-associated thrombosis (CAT) beyond 6months are unknown. Our aim was to determine the safety of long-term tinzaparin use in patients with CAT. METHODS: We performed a prospective, open, single arm, multicentre study in patients with CAT receiving treatment with tinzaparin. We evaluated the rate of clinically relevant bleeding events (major and non-major clinically relevant bleeding) and venous thromboembolism (VTE) recurrence. RESULTS: A total of 247 patients were recruited, with a crude incidence of major bleeding of 4.9% (12/247). The rate of clinically relevant bleeding during months 1-6 and 7-12, was 0.9% [95% confidence interval (95% CI) 0.5 to 1.6%] and 0.6% (95% CI 0.2 to 1.4%) (p=0.5) per patient and month, respectively. Male gender showed greater risk for clinically relevant bleeding with a hazard ratio (HR) of 2.97 (95% CI 1.01 to 8.1; p=0.02). The incidence of VTE recurrence at months 1-6 and 7-12 was 4.5% (95% CI 2.2 to 7.8%) and 1.1% (95% CI 0.1 to 3.9%), respectively. One patient died due to VTE recurrence and two because of severe bleeding. CONCLUSIONS: Treatment with tinzaparin beyond 6months is safe in patients with CAT.

ABSTRACT

We report the case of a 28-year-old woman taking contraceptives diagnosed with pulmonary embolism with a mass in the right atrium demonstrated by trans-thoracic echocardiogram that was not recognized on a previous angio-CT. Initially, it was thought to be a thrombus, but trans-oesophageal echocardiography and cardiac MRI showed data suggestive of cardiac neoplasm. Pericardial effusion and adjacent myocardial wall thickening noted on trans-oesophageal echocardiography were reported as signs that supported the possibility of malignancy, although cardiac MRI did not show wall infiltration signs. On the contrary, it demonstrated enhancement, which excludes the thrombotic nature of the mass and supports the diagnosis of neoplasm. The patient underwent surgery and biopsy proved that the mass was a myxoma. While myxomas are the most common among primary cardiac tumors, its attachment to the atrium free wall, far from the inter-atrium septum, the bi-lobed shape and accompanying pericardial effusion were atypical.
